Steps

  1. Grate mozzarella cheese into shreds while frozen;

  2. Prepare other ingredients. The mashed potatoes are prepared in advance and stored in the refrigerator. They need to be heated in a microwave before use;

  3. Blanch peas and sweet corn kernels in boiling water;

  4. Blanch the peas and sweet corn kernels, drain the water and put them in a large bowl, add the heated mashed potatoes, add an appropriate amount of salt and black pepper;

  5. After mixing the above ingredients evenly, spread a layer in a baking bowl, not too thick, and sprinkle with a little grated cheese;

  6. Then spread all the remaining mashed potatoes, and use a spoon to dig out a little layer on the surface to make the surface uneven;

  7. Sprinkle the remaining grated cheese on the surface;

  8. Preheat the oven to 180 degrees, middle rack, and bake for 15-20 minutes, until the surface is slightly golden;

  9. Eat while hot.
